Revamping Ethereum’s Ecosystem: The Shanghai Upgrade Chronicles

Hey folks! Ethereum the popular blockchain network has been making waves with its game changing Shanghai upgrade . Rolled out in March this upgrade allowed validators to finally retrieve their stranded ethers and even introduced fixed income assets into the Ethereum network . But guess what ? This upgrade has also inadvertently given a boost to the world of crypto forensics particularly in sniffing out money laundering activities .

Riding the Wave of Risk-Free Returns: Uncovering Sneaky Financial Behavior

In the world of finance yield is the name of the game . It helps determine the perceived risk of various financial assets . Now, picture this when risk free returns start moving in a peculiar way it raises some eyebrows . That’s where compliance professionals come in . They keep an eye on these trends to catch any fishy fund movements that might be linked to money laundering shenanigans . And you know what ? With the Ethereum staking returns acting as the crypto ecosystem’s risk free returns the Shanghai upgrade has given crypto investigators an edge in spotting suspicious financial behavior.

Unveiling the Secrets of Crypto Forensics: Tracking the Bad Guys and their Cash

Here’s an interesting tidbit crypto forensics takes a different approach compared to traditional finance. Rather than focusing solely on the activity itself, investigators dive into crypto wallet networks to identify criminal asset transfers. It’s like following the money trail but in the crypto world. Money laundering typically happens in three stages: placement, overlay, and integration. Now detecting the placement of illicit assets in the crypto realm is relatively easier since the addresses of the bad guys’ wallets are often accessible. But in the traditional financial world? It’s a real challenge. However thanks to the Shanghai upgrade, investigators can now adopt a risk-reward framework based on Ethereum’s benchmark interest rates to spot those sneaky financial behaviors.

Pushing Boundaries and Enhancing Crypto Forensic Techniques

Detecting suspicious activity in the crypto world has been no easy task my friends. The wild price swings in cryptocurrencies have made it challenging to set fixed risk thresholds. But fear not! The benchmark rate established within Ethereum’s ecosystem thanks to the Shanghai upgrade provides a baseline for rational fund flows. This means investigators can now spot those outliers more effectively. And as blockchain interoperability continues to advance keeping a close eye on criminal transfers across different protocols becomes even more crucial in the battle against money laundering.
